- Quadrat
- Fibonacci-Strategie für den Ausbruch der Goldenen Harmonie
Fibonacci-Strategie für den Ausbruch der Goldenen Harmonie
Schriftsteller:
ChaoZhang, Datum: 2024-05-28 13:56:59
Tags:
EMAHMASMA
Übersicht
Die Golden Harmony Breakout Strategie zielt darauf ab, Breakout-Handelschancen zu erfassen, indem sie Trendlinenanalyse, Fibonacci-Retracement-Level und gleitende Durchschnitte kombiniert. Die Strategie identifiziert zunächst Crossovers und Crossunders zwischen den schnellen (9-Perioden) und langsamen (21-Perioden) EMAs und zeigt potenzielle Trendlinenausbrüche an. Die Bestätigung wird dann anhand der Fibonacci Golden Pocket gesucht, die durch die Retracement-Level von 61,8% und 65% definiert wird. Schließlich liefern die 200-Tage EMA und 300-Tage HMA eine weitere Bestätigung der Trendrichtung. Wenn der Preis durch das Golden Pocket-Level bricht und durch gleitende Durchschnitts-Crossovers bestätigt wird, führt die Strategie Kauf- oder Verkaufshandlungen aus.
Strategieprinzipien
- Identifizieren von Trendlinie-Ausbrüchen: Achten Sie auf Kreuzungen und Überschneidungen zwischen den schnellen (9-Perioden-) und langsamen (21-Perioden-) EMAs, die auf mögliche Trendlinie-Ausbrüche und Verschiebungen der Marktstimmung hinweisen.
- Bestätigen Sie mit Fibonacci-Levels: Sobald ein Ausbruch identifiziert wurde, suchen Sie nach dem Auftreten der Goldenen Tasche, die durch die 61,8% und 65% Fibonacci-Retracement-Levels definiert wird.
- Die 200-tägige EMA und die 300-tägige HMA geben eine weitere Bestätigung der Trendrichtung.
- Ausführen von Trades: Wenn der Preis den Golden Pocket-Level durchbricht und durch gleitende Durchschnittsüberschreitungen bestätigt wird, sollten Sie eine Long- oder Short-Position eingehen.
- Risikomanagement: Setzen Sie Stop-Loss-Orders ein, um potenzielle Verluste zu begrenzen, und Take-Profit-Orders, um Gewinne zu sichern.
- Überwachen Sie den Handel: Beobachten Sie den Handel, während er voranschreitet, und passen Sie die Stop-Loss- und Take-Profit-Niveaus anhand der Marktbedingungen und der Preisbewegung an.
Strategische Vorteile
- Mehrfachbestätigungen: Die Strategie kombiniert Trendlinienanalyse, Fibonacci-Levels und gleitende Durchschnitte, um zuverlässige Signale für Breakout-Trades bereitzustellen.
- Trend-Folgen: Durch die Verwendung gleitender Durchschnitte zur Bestätigung der Trendrichtung ermöglicht die Strategie Händlern, im Einklang mit dem vorherrschenden Trend zu handeln. Dies hilft Händlern, während starker Trends auf dem Markt zu bleiben und das Gewinnpotenzial zu maximieren.
- Risikomanagement: Die Strategie beinhaltet Stop-Loss- und Take-Profit-Orders, um Risiken zu managen und Gewinne zu schützen. Dies hilft, potenzielle Verluste zu minimieren und gleichzeitig Gewinne zu erzielen.
Strategische Risiken
- False Breakouts: Trotz des Multi-Confirmation-Ansatzes können immer noch falsche Breakout-Signale auftreten. Dies kann zu verlorenen Trades und Kapitalverlusten führen. Um dieses Risiko zu mindern, können Händler in Erwägung ziehen, mehr Bestätigungsfaktoren hinzuzufügen oder Parameter anzupassen, um die Signalqualität zu verbessern.
- Verzögerte Signale: Da sich die Strategie auf Verzögerungsindikatoren wie gleitende Durchschnitte und Fibonacci-Levels stützt, können Signale in schnelllebigen Marktbedingungen verzögert sein. Dies kann zu verzögerten Einträgen oder verpassten profitablen Handelsmöglichkeiten führen. Um dies zu beheben, können Händler andere führende Indikatoren oder Preisbewegungsmuster einbeziehen.
- Unerwartete Ereignisse: Unvorhergesehene Marktereignisse oder Nachrichten können zu plötzlichen Preisspitzen führen, Stopp-Loss-Orders auslösen oder zu erheblichen Verlusten führen.
Strategieoptimierungsrichtlinien
- Parameteroptimierung: Die wichtigsten Parameter der Strategie, wie EMA-Perioden, Fibonacci-Levels und Stop-Loss-Platzierungen, können durch Backtesting und Optimierung verbessert werden.
- Einbeziehung zusätzlicher Indikatoren: Zur Verbesserung der Signalqualität und -bestätigung können zusätzliche technische Indikatoren in die Strategie integriert werden, z. B. der Relative Strength Index (RSI), der Average True Range (ATR) oder Volatilitätsindikatoren.
- Dynamische Stop-Loss: Durch die Implementierung dynamischer oder adaptiver Stop-Loss-Methoden, wie z. B. ATR-basierte oder Preisaktions-basierte Stops, können sich besser an unterschiedliche Marktbedingungen anpassen. Dies kann die risikobereinigten Renditen verbessern, indem es während der Trendphasen mehr Atemraum bietet und das Risiko während der Bereichsmärkte verschärft.
- Multi-Timeframe-Analyse: Durch die Analyse von Breakout-Signalen in mehreren Zeitrahmen kann eine umfassendere Sicht auf den Markt erfolgen. Händler können nach Bestätigungen in höheren Zeitrahmen wie täglichen Breakouts suchen und dann Trades in niedrigeren Zeitrahmen wie dem 4-Stunden-Chart ausführen. Dies hilft, kurzfristiges Rauschen von langfristigen Trends zu trennen.
Schlussfolgerung
Die Golden Harmony Breakout-Strategie bietet einen systematischen Ansatz zur Erfassung von Trendline-Breakout-Handelschancen. Durch die Kombination mehrerer technischer Indikatoren wie EMAs, Fibonacci-Levels und gleitenden Durchschnitten zielt die Strategie darauf ab, hochwahrscheinliche Handelssignale zu generieren. Während die Strategie Vorteile in Bezug auf mehrere Bestätigungen und Trendverfolgung bietet, müssen sich Händler dennoch der Risiken von falschen Breakouts, verzögerten Signalen und unerwarteten Ereignissen bewusst sein. Durch die Optimierung wichtiger Parameter, die Einbeziehung zusätzlicher Indikatoren, die Verwendung dynamischer Stop-Loss und die Nutzung von Multi-Timeframe-Analysen kann die Leistung der Strategie weiter verbessert werden. Insgesamt bietet die Golden Harmony Breakout-Strategie einen robusten Rahmen für Händler, die auf Breakout-Handelschancen Kapital schlagen möchten.
/*backtest
start: 2023-05-22 00:00:00
end: 2024-05-27 00:00:00
period: 1d
basePeriod: 1h
exchanges: [{"eid":"Binance","currency":"BTC_USDT"}]
*/
// This Pine Script™ code is subject to the terms of the Mozilla Public License 2.0 at https://mozilla.org/MPL/2.0/
// © spikeroy123
//@version=5
strategy("Golden Pocket Trendline Breakout Strategy", overlay=true, max_bars_back=500, max_lines_count=500)
// Core settings
int Period = input.int(10, title='Period')
bool Trendtype = input.string(title="Type", defval='Wicks', options=['Wicks', 'Body']) == 'Wicks'
string Extensions = input.string(title='Extend', defval='25', options=['25', '50', '75'])
color LineCol1 = input.color(color.rgb(109, 111, 111, 19), title="Line Color")
bool ShowTargets = input.bool(true, title="Show Targets")
// Fibonacci settings
bool ShowFib = input.bool(true, title="Show Golden Pocket")
color gp_color_618 = input.color(color.new(color.yellow, 0), title="0.618 Level Color")
color gp_color_65 = input.color(color.new(color.orange, 0), title="0.65 Level Color")
// Calculate EMAs and HMA
fast_ema = ta.ema(close, 9)
slow_ema = ta.ema(close, 21)
ema_200 = ta.ema(close, 200)
hma_300 = ta.hma(close, 300)
ma_18 = ta.sma(close, 18)
// Plot EMAs and HMA
plot(fast_ema, color=color.blue, title="Fast EMA (9)")
plot(slow_ema, color=color.red, title="Slow EMA (21)")
plot(ema_200, color=color.orange, title="EMA 200")
plot(hma_300, color=color.green, title="HMA 300")
plot(ma_18, color=color.purple, title="MA 18") // Plot 18-day moving average
// Calculate and plot Golden Pocket
var float low = na
var float high = na
var float fib_618 = na
var float fib_65 = na
if (ta.crossover(fast_ema, slow_ema)) // Example condition to reset high and low
low := na(low) ? close : math.min(low, close)
high := na(high) ? close : math.max(high, close)
else if (ta.crossunder(fast_ema, slow_ema)) // Example condition to plot the golden pocket
low := na
high := na
if (ShowFib and not na(low) and not na(high))
fib_618 := high - (high - low) * 0.618
fib_65 := high - (high - low) * 0.65
if (ShowFib and not na(fib_618) and close > fib_618 and ta.crossover(close, fib_618))
strategy.entry("Buy", strategy.long)
if (ShowFib and not na(fib_618) and close < fib_618 and ta.crossunder(close, fib_618))
strategy.entry("Sell", strategy.short)
Verwandt
Mehr